[ ] Off-site run — master key set for the Cordell Street facility. Keys are in the grey tamper pouch in the secure drawer, log number recorded on the movement sheet. Verify the pouch seal is intact before release and note the time. One pouch only; nothing else travels with it. Give the courier the instruction below.

courier memo of baduf-yadug: the eliius ulaion courier leaves the zorvan ledger at gate 9277 under passcode 149145

Subject: Payslips for Dunmere Yard

To dispatch desk: Dunmere Yard still has no working printer, so payroll has printed the site's payslips here and sealed them in a single envelope pack. The pack is at the dispatch counter now. Please add it to tomorrow's morning run to Dunmere. When the courier takes it, follow the instruction below.

dispatch memo: the istwyn norwyn courier leaves the lamael kaswyn briwyn tamix jorael gorix zoreth holir ledger at gate 3079 under passcode 677723

Executive team,

As incoming director, I want to flag the proposed Meridian Plus subscription tier before Thursday's review. Pricing modelling by the Larkfield team suggests strong uptake among mid-size accounts, though churn risk in the basic tier needs monitoring. Please read the attached analysis carefully before we commit. The strategic rationale is summarised in the confidential note below.

management briefing: The renewal with Ulaathix Group closes at $2 million a year, 15 percent below the last contract. Project Oliwyn slips by two quarters because of the audit delay.